Varagur Population - Vellore, Tamil Nadu

Varagur is a large village located in Arcot Taluka of Vellore district, Tamil Nadu with total 1186 families residing. The Varagur village has population of 4680 of which 2281 are males while 2399 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Varagur village population of children with age 0-6 is 470 which makes up 10.04 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Varagur village is 1052 which is higher than Tamil Nadu state average of 996. Child Sex Ratio for the Varagur as per census is 888, lower than Tamil Nadu average of 943.

Varagur village has lower literacy rate compared to Tamil Nadu. In 2011, literacy rate of Varagur village was 73.71 % compared to 80.09 % of Tamil Nadu. In Varagur Male literacy stands at 84.20 % while female literacy rate was 63.91 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 13.85 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0.71 % of total population in Varagur village.

Work Profile

In Varagur village out of total population, 2322 were engaged in work activities. 87.04 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 12.96 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 2322 workers engaged in Main Work, 629 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 895 were Agricultural labourer.
